1.概述

翻译:https://www.dennyzhang.com/es_shard

人们可能会用很少的分片来启动他们的弹性搜索集群。甚至以某种方式从 1 开始。

小心!当您的数据变得更大时,您可能会遇到大麻烦。

像慢查询性能。因内存不足问题导致无休止的服务崩溃。更糟糕的是,添加更多 VM 也无济于事!

和治疗?你必须重新索引它们。但它带来了成本,你不想支付。相信我,它很痛。糟糕。

检查您的 Elasticsearch 分片

注意:有大量关于 ES 的最佳实践。在这篇文章中,我们只关注分片计数。

很自然,一开始您没有或不期望太多数据。因此,您只想从很少的资源开始并节省成本。

假设您启动了 3 个 VM 并使用 2 个副本创建索引。这意味着所有数据将有 3 个副本。即使一两个虚拟机崩溃,您仍然是安全的。非常可靠。关于分片,您可能也想从一个小数字开始。很合理吧?
但是等等,再想一想!

【Elasticsearch】检查您的 Elasticsearch 分片相关推荐

  1. 重学Elasticsearch第1章 : Elasticsearch, Kibana概念、Elasticsearch相关术语

    文章目录 Elastic Stack 是什么 ElasticSearch 概念 什么是RestFul 什么是全文检索 什么是Elasticsearch ES的应用场景 安装Elasticsearch ...

  2. ElasticSearch第一讲:ElasticSearch从入门到精通

    ElasticSearch第一讲:ElasticSearch从入门到精通 业内目前来说事实上的一个标准,就是分布式搜索引擎一般大家都用elasticsearch.本文是ElasticSearch第一讲 ...

  3. ElasticSearch实战系列十一: ElasticSearch错误问题解决方案

    前言 本文主要介绍ElasticSearch在使用过程中出现的各种问题解决思路和办法. ElasticSearch环境安装问题 1,max virtual memory areas vm.max_ma ...

  4. Elasticsearch 入门到精通-Elasticsearch中的一些重要概念:cluster, node, index, document, shards及replica

    首先,我们来看下一下如下的这个图: 1.Cluster Cluster也就是集群的意思.Elasticsearch集群由一个或多个节点组成,可通过其集群名称进行标识.通常这个Cluster 的名字是可 ...

  5. Elasticsearch:如何使用 Elasticsearch PHP 客户端创建简单的搜索引擎

    如果你正在寻找快速.强大的搜索功能,Elasticsearch 是合乎逻辑的选择. 这种可扩展的搜索引擎可以执行快速.高效的全文搜索和其他复杂查询. 你可以使用 PHP 创建一个简单的搜索引擎来演示 ...

  6. Elasticsearch:如何在 Elasticsearch 中正确使用同义词功能

    同义词用于提高搜索质量并扩大匹配范围. 例如,搜索 England 的用户可能希望找到包含 British 或 UK 的文档,尽管这三个词完全不同. Elasticsearch 中的同义词功能非常强大 ...

  7. 蛋疼的ElasticSearch(一)之安装ElasticSearch

    ###Interesting things 本周的计划暂时这样子的: 1.学习Solr和ElasticSearch 2.深入学习SpringBoot 3.了解日志系统的实现 ###What did y ...

  8. python elasticsearch模块_Python 操作 ElasticSearch

    Python操作ElasticSearch Python批量向ElasticSearch插入数据 Python 2的多进程不能序列化类方法, 所以改为函数的形式. 直接上代码: #!/usr/bin/ ...

  9. elasticsearch工具类_Django + Elasticsearch——搜索精彩的TED演讲

    在本文中,我们将介绍Elasticsearch的基础知识: 它是什么,如何运行它,如何与它进行通信. 然后,在我们熟悉了Elasticsearch之后,我们将开始使用Django开发一个简单的web应 ...

最新文章

  1. EntityFramework 4.x 使用中遇到的问题 (2)
  2. devc 能优化吗_SEO关键词推广要多少钱?关键词优化选择外包靠谱吗?
  3. 已经到了快元旦,可是总是不自在
  4. php写简单的随机验证码
  5. ehcache rmi_EhCache复制:RMI与JGroups
  6. antd的tooltip如何调整间距_Word字符间距不会调?那就试试这些技巧
  7. php与python缺点_php和python的比较
  8. 可变形卷积神经网络 | Deformable Network
  9. c#读取solidworks文件_C#初学者教程系列20:Stream流读写
  10. 前华为、魅族CMO加盟小米,雷军这样评价
  11. 从并行 SCSI 到串行 SCSI
  12. vs2019怎么样建立头文件_VS2019库头文件的使用
  13. Excel的最大行数
  14. 如何查看windows凭据管理器-windows 凭据 里保存的密码
  15. 密码格式 数字+字母
  16. php显示2038年,PHP转换超过2038年日期出错如何解决
  17. 哔哩哔哩 2019校园招聘 开发工程师-2018.09.21
  18. Windows 10屏幕翻转异常问题
  19. 黄哥python培训怎样
  20. Linux nl 命令使用介绍

热门文章

  1. 小米回应“上海徐汇拿地”:不用于造车
  2. 滴滴否认柳青计划卸任:目前正积极全面配合网络安全审查
  3. 培训机构破产了,“我还要还贷到2028年”
  4. 小米MIX4不会采用四曲面屏:结果未必是坏事
  5. 微信Windows版本升级 可以浏览朋友圈了
  6. 百度短视频要怎么做?好看视频宋健解读
  7. 美团将建新上海总部 斥资65亿元拿下上海杨浦商办地块
  8. 华为Mate 40手机将于国庆节发售:搭载全新5nm芯片
  9. 传京东最快6月将在香港二次上市 已以保密形式提交上市申请
  10. 余承东:华为自研的麒麟A1芯片已经应用在了多款可穿戴产品中